Escape the type id of password message received from openvpn

For password/PIN requests such as for a token, the type of the request includes
the token name. This string is included in the response (parsed as param->id).
When such strings contain special characters such as quotes, we currently fail
as openvpn.exe cannot parse the response correctly:

Eg., token name = "Test Token" including the quotes, lead to the following error:

  password of type '' entered, but we need one of type '"Test Token" token'

We already escape username and password. Escape param->id as well.
